Summary

Tall Tales of the Wild Westis the first major collection of ?cowboy poetry? for kids!Cowboy poet Eric Ode has written a humorous collection of entertaining shorts about the legendary cowboys and cowgirls who had a home where thebuffalo roamed. Ode is an award-winning singer/songwriter who is one of the most prolific and popular Giggle Poets. His work appears in seven Meadowbrook Press poetry and song anthologies.This collection of 20 sidesplitting poems and knee-slapping songs has been tested on more than 1,000 kids to prove they are side-splitting fun! It includes poems about a cowboy who only bathes once a year, a chili contest with a very explosive ending, the world's tiniest cowboy (who rounds up rodents instead of cows), a shy cowboy who selects a horse from a line of charming dance partners, and a song about ?Horseshoe Hannah,? a bandit who steals both wallets and hearts. This collection proves Ode to be a true ?wrangler? of poetry and music!
